
The Savotta Griffin Sling is a family of effective, simple, and reliable two-point slings with rapid adjustment. Available in three weight options for various small arms from submachine guns and PDWs to sniper rifles and machine guns. Named after a mythical creature or Family Guy, we're not sure.
This is the most universal MW version. The Griffin Slings in three weight options (LW, MW, and HW) were originally designed for a military client with specific requirements for a 2-point rapid adjustment sling. Conveniently, these requirements also describe the slings in a nutshell:
- Wide, padded section to distribute the weight of heavier firearms (MW and HW only)
- The adjustment buckle moves forward for lengthening the sling
- Compatible with various sling mount hardware
- Reliable and easy to use in adverse conditions and lowered cognitive state (freezing cold, sleep deprivation, winter gloves, NVG's that prevent seeing anything at arm's length...)

Simple and effective features
The MW has some padding which most users will prefer with ordinary rifles and carbines.
- All metal hardware (steel and aluminium)
- Thin 35 x 4 mm / 1.38" x 0.16" closed cell foam padding
- Rapid adjustment slider with webbing grip tab
- Pulling forward lengthens the sling and moves support hand forward
- Adjustable front rapid adjustment loop
- A continuous piece of 25 mm / 1" webbing runs through the whole sling
- The ends of the sling form 25 mm / 1" webbing loops for universal attachment
- 5 year material and workmanship warranty
- Made in Finland
- NSN: 1005-58-001-7667
RAPID ADJUSTMENT SLIDER
The heart of the Griffin Sling is Savotta's proprietary rapid adjustment slider. Quick and effortless adjustment provides easy transitions between carry-shoot-carry etc. in all conditions. The world is full of sling adjustment buckles and most of them are pretty good too. Savotta chose to design their own adjustment hardware due to these simple reasons:
- It should be solid metal without any moving parts
- It should have proper serrations and protrusions for gripping
- It must be be grip tab compatible for use with winter handwear
- And it should preferably be made in Finland
If you hate the webbing grip tab more than Karl Lagerfeld hates everything, you can cut it off. The serrated sides and solid pull-tab loop offer good grip as is.
